Diebold, Robert Ernest was born on August 31, 1937 in Rhinelander, Wisconsin, United States. Son of Charles Harbou and Elizabeth (Strong) Diebold.
Bachelor of Science, U. New Mexico, 1958; Master of Science, California Institute Technology, 1960; Doctor of Philosophy, California Institute Technology, 1963.
National Science Foundation postdoctoral fellow, European Organization of Nuclear Research, Geneva, 1962-1964; research associate, Stanford Linear Accelerator Center, 1964-1969; senior physicist/division director, Argonne (Illinois) National Laboratory, 1969-1987; director Superconducting Super Collider science and technical division, unites states department Energy, Washington, since 1987. Member program advisory committees Brookhaven, Fermilab, SLAC, Argonne National Laboratory, Cornell, 1972-1979. Member High Energy Physics Advisory Committee, 1975-1979.
Fellow American Physical Society (secretary-treasurer division particles and fields 1980-1983). Member American Association for the Advancement of Science.
Married Carol Cooper, December 31, 1957 (divorced 1979). Children: Daniel, Michael, Steven, Robert Bruce. Married Bobbie Lively, March 28, 1981.
